Hiking around Kaźmierz offers a variety of trails through its local landscapes. The region features a mix of open areas and wooded sections, with routes often circling local points of interest. Terrain typically includes gentle gradients, making it accessible for various activity levels. Many paths provide views of reservoirs and lead through natural settings.

The reservoir was created several years ago as a result of damming the waters of the Sama River. It was divided into two parts, separated by the dam in Radzyny - Radzyny Małe and Radzyny Duże.

There are over 20 hiking trails documented in Kaźmierz, offering a variety of options for different preferences and skill levels. The komoot community has explored these routes over 750 times.
The hiking trails in Kaźmierz are predominantly easy, with 17 routes categorized as easy. There are also 6 moderate trails available for those looking for a slightly longer or more challenging experience. There are no difficult trails listed in the area.
Yes, many of the trails in Kaźmierz are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end in the same location. For example, the Barnaba loop from Rumianek is an easy 2.4-mile route, and the Kazmierz - 19th-century palace – Radzyny reservoir loop from Radzyny offers a moderate 5.9-mile option.
Hiking in Kaźmierz offers a pleasant mix of gentle woodlands, open fields, and scenic reservoir views. Many routes feature local points of interest and provide a tranquil experience through natural settings.
Absolutely. With 17 easy trails, Kaźmierz is well-suited for family outings. Routes like the Leśna Picnic Shelter loop from Kaźmierz, at 2.7 miles, are ideal for a leisurely walk with children, offering gentle gradients and pleasant surroundings.
The trails in Kaźmierz are highly regarded by the komoot community, holding an average rating of 4.6 stars from over 50 reviews. Hikers often praise the accessible terrain, the peaceful woodlands, and the scenic views of the reservoirs.
Yes, several trails pass by interesting landmarks. You can explore historical sites like the Jankowice Palace or visit the Church of the Nativity of the Blessed Virgin Mary. Many routes also offer views of natural features such as Lake Lusowskie and the Radzyny reservoir.
Yes, the Kaźmierz area is known for its reservoir views. Trails often lead along the shores of bodies of water like Lake Lusowskie and the Radzyny reservoir, providing picturesque scenery for your hike.
Yes, you can combine your hike with a visit to historical sites. The Kazmierz - 19th-century palace – Radzyny reservoir loop from Radzyny, for instance, incorporates a 19th-century palace into its route, offering a glimpse into the region's past.
Hikes in Kaźmierz vary in duration. Many easy trails, like the Barnaba loop from Rumianek, can be completed in about an hour. Longer, moderate routes such as the Kazmierz - 19th-century palace – Dam I on Radzyny Reservoir loop from Kaźmierz might take around 2 hours 45 minutes to complete.
Yes, the trails in Kaźmierz are characterized by a diverse landscape that includes both open areas and wooded sections. This variety provides a dynamic hiking experience, with changing scenery as you move through the region.
